Marshall lost against Lufkin back in March of 2022, and unfortunately they wound up with the same result on Tuesday. The Marshall Mavericks came up short against the Lufkin Panthers, falling 11-5. The Mavericks have now taken an 'L' in back-to-back games.

Addi Watkins and Maggie Pringle stepped up to the plate in a big way. Watkins went 1-for-4 with two stolen bases and one RBI, while Pringle scored a run while getting on base in four of her five plate appearances. Watkins is crushing it when it comes to stolen bases: she's snagged at least one every time she's taken the field this season.
Marshall's loss dropped their record down to 5-5. As for Lufkin, the win was the fifth in a row for them, bringing their record for this year to 11-3.
Looking ahead, Marshall will be playing at home against Whitehouse at 6:00 p.m. on Friday. Whitehouse is strutting in with some hitting muscle as they've averaged 7.5 runs per game this season. As for Lufkin, they will venture away from home to square off against Jacksonville at 6:00 p.m. on Friday.
